    Can anyone explain what 'OFFSET' means regarding the alloy wheels? I have an X5 and have read on some website that not all alloy wheels fit these cars, although many people buy any alloys and then have problems. The 3 parameters that are essential are: studs- 5, stud diameter- 120 and Offset- 50 (according to that website). Now if you enter ebay and look for alloys you get offset 34, 40 or 50. Is this offtes really that importanat?

    morea3ic guest

    Welcome to the forum Rob.

    Offset is the distance from the wheel's mounting surface to the edge. It is very important - too much or too little & your tires will rub - or worse.

    A knowledgable dealer is important when you are changing wheel diameter, width &/or offset.

    A qualtity wheel is important too.
